30 #ifndef _CEGUIDefaultResourceProvider_h_
31 #define _CEGUIDefaultResourceProvider_h_
33 #include "CEGUIBase.h"
34 #include "CEGUIResourceProvider.h"
39 # pragma warning(push)
40 # pragma warning(disable : 4251)
69 void setResourceGroupDirectory(
const String& resourceGroup,
const String& directory);
89 const String& getResourceGroupDirectory(
const String& resourceGroup);
100 void clearResourceGroupDirectory(
const String& resourceGroup);
114 typedef std::map<String, String, String::FastLessCompare> ResourceGroupMap;
115 ResourceGroupMap d_resourceGroups;
120 #if defined(_MSC_VER)
121 # pragma warning(pop)
124 #endif // end of guard _CEGUIDefaultResourceProvider_h_